Haifa vs Ulgii Climate & Distance Between

Mongolia flag
  • The distance between Haifa, Israel and Ulgii, Mongolia is approximately 4,833 km or 3,003 mi.
  • To reach Haifa in this distance one would set out from Ulgii bearing 269.3°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Haifa bearing 231.4° or SW .
  • Haifa has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Ulgii has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
  • Haifa is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ome whereas Ulgii is in or near the polar desert bi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 20.5 °C (36.8°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 19.9 °C (35.8°F) less in Haifa.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 385.3 mm (15.2 in) more which is equivalent to 385.3 l/m² (9.46 US gal/ft²) or 3,853,000 l/ha (411,911 US gal/ac) more. About 4 2/5 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.1° higher in Haifa than in Ulgii.
